WebJul 31, 2016 · Remove infected trees and do not replace them with pine. White pine blister rust: White pines develop swollen cankers on the trunk or branches. Resin flows from the cankers. Powdery, yellow to cream-colored spores erupt from the cankers in May through July, two to three seasons after infection. Branches and entire trees are girdled and die. WebApr 30, 2024 · Diplodia Tip Blight. Blight can affect many different tree species, but this disease is common on stressed conifers, particularly Austrian pine.New growth is stunted, turns yellow and then brown, eventually dying. Trees under stress are more prone to diplodia tip blight, so keep them mulched and watered, especially during dry periods.
